So last night was the first time my car ever has seen the track. (Other than when it was a four cylinder and I was spectating, lol) All in all things went very well. We made three passes total. The first was just a 60' and we coasted down. The car went nice and straight and stopped well, all that you can ask for I guess. The second pass my buddy/tuner said if it feels good take it to half track. I did just that and a little more. I left part throttle off the foot brake around 60% on the tps I shifted and it saw WOT for less than a second in second gear I shut if off before the 1000' mark. The car coasted down to a 9.09 @ 127, needless to say I was pumped. We made one more pass after that all about the same to the tune of 9.32@ 132, it never saw WOT on that pass. The track was getting cold and we didn't want to get carried away just took it easy. We're going to make a few small changes in the tune up and wire in a few more options to the FAST xfi before the car comes back out, the ramp retard being one of them.
Here's the time slip from my second pass. This car has so much left in it it's not even funny. It left relatively easy being only part throttle. I'm hoping to see 1.2x 60's once we leave off the trans brake with the ramp retard hooked up.
